Which expression is equivalent to the one shown below? 3 ( 4 g + 11 )

Answer:

12g + 33

Step-by-step explanation:

The equivalent form is an expression which is equal to it. It can be simplified or expanded. Here let's simplify by applying the distributive property.

3(4g + 11) = 12g + 33

This is the simplified form.
